Step 1: The Foundational Decision – Your Camera’s Power Source

Before you look at a single megapixel, your first and most important choice is how your cameras will be powered. This decision will have the biggest impact on your system’s features, reliability, and installation options.

  • 1. Battery-Powered (“Truly Wire-Free”): The Flexibility Champion. These cameras run on a rechargeable battery pack and connect to your network via Wi-Fi. Their primary advantage is unparalleled installation freedom, making them perfect for renters or for placing in locations far from a power outlet. The downside is the recurring chore of recharging the batteries and the potential for reduced performance in extreme cold.
  • 2. Plug-in Wi-Fi (Wired for Power): The “Set-and-Forget” Option. These cameras connect to your network via Wi-Fi but are powered by a standard AC power cord. Their advantage is continuous power, which enables more advanced features like 24/7 continuous video recording and eliminates battery anxiety. The downside is that your placement is tethered to the location of your power outlets.
  • 3. Power over Ethernet (PoE): The Reliability King. This is the gold standard for professional-grade reliability. A single Ethernet cable provides both a rock-solid, hardwired internet connection and continuous electrical power. It is immune to Wi-Fi dropouts and congestion. The downside is that installation is complex and invasive, often requiring a professional to run cables through your walls.

Step 2: The Storage Dilemma – Local vs. Cloud

Your next major architectural choice is where your video footage will be stored.

  • The Cloud Storage Model (Subscription-Based): This is the most common model for consumer Wi-Fi cameras from brands like Ring, Google Nest, and Arlo. For a monthly fee, your video clips are securely uploaded and stored on the manufacturer’s servers.
    • Pros: Your footage is safe off-site and protected from on-site theft or damage (like a fire). The mobile apps are typically polished and user-friendly.
    • Cons: It requires a mandatory, ongoing monthly subscription fee to be useful. It is dependent on a stable internet connection, and it raises valid data privacy concerns.
  • The Local Storage Model (Subscription-Free): This model records video to a physical device you own. This can be a microSD card inside the camera itself, a central hub inside your home (like with Eufy), or a large hard drive inside a Network Video Recorder (NVR) (the standard for Lorex, Swann, and PoE systems).
    • Pros: No mandatory monthly fees for recording. You have absolute privacy and control over your own data. Recording is not dependent on your internet connection.
    • Cons: There is a higher upfront cost for the NVR and hard drive. You are responsible for maintaining the hardware, and if the storage device is stolen or destroyed in a fire, your footage is lost with it.

Step 3: Deconstructing the Spec Sheet – A Deep Dive into the 8 Features That Matter Most

Once you’ve decided on your power and storage architecture, you can compare the specific features of individual cameras.

1. The AI Revolution: Smart Object Detection. This is no longer a premium feature; in 2025, it is non-negotiable. Basic motion detection is obsolete. A modern camera must use Artificial Intelligence (AI) to analyze what it sees and differentiate between objects. This is the key to receiving useful alerts. Look for cameras that can specifically detect: People, Packages, Vehicles, and Animals.

2. Video Quality: More Than Just 4K.

  • Resolution: 2K (or QHD) is the new baseline for capturing sharp, identifiable details. 4K provides even more clarity but requires more bandwidth and storage.
  • High Dynamic Range (HDR): This is just as important as resolution for outdoor cameras. HDR is essential for balancing scenes with extreme contrast (deep shadows and bright sunlight) to produce a clear, usable image.

3. Night Vision: Color vs. Infrared.

  • Infrared (IR): The traditional black-and-white night vision.
  • Color Night Vision: A vastly superior feature that uses a small, built-in, motion-activated spotlight to record in full, vivid color at night, capturing critical details. This spotlight also acts as a powerful active deterrent.

4. Audio Capabilities: Two-Way Talk and Sirens. A built-in microphone and speaker for two-way talk are standard. For real security, also look for a loud, built-in siren that you can trigger from your app to scare off an intruder.

5. Durability: Weather Resistance (IP Ratings Explained). An outdoor camera must be able to survive the elements. Look for a minimum Ingress Protection rating of IP65, which means the device is dust-tight and can withstand rain and jets of water.

6. The App Experience and Ecosystem. The smartphone app is your command center. It must be fast, reliable, easy to navigate, and, most importantly, secured with Two-Factor Authentication (2FA). Also consider if the camera works with your preferred smart home ecosystem (Amazon Alexa, Google Home, or Apple HomeKit).

7. Field of View and Aspect Ratio. A wide field of view (130-160 degrees) is good for covering a large area. For doorbells or cameras covering an entryway, look for a “head-to-toe” or square aspect ratio that gives you a tall, vertical view to see both a visitor’s face and a package on the ground.

8. The Network Connection. For Wi-Fi cameras, ensure they support dual-band Wi-Fi (2.4 GHz and 5 GHz) for the best performance. For PoE cameras, ensure they have a high-quality, weatherproof Ethernet port.

Step 4: A Strategic Guide to Camera Types and Placement

  • The Digital Gatekeeper: The Video Doorbell. Your first and most important camera, for monitoring your front door and screening visitors.
  • The Outdoor Watchtowers: Floodlight and Spotlight Cameras. These are your active deterrents, perfect for driveways, backyards, and dark side-yards.
  • The Versatile Sentinels: Outdoor Bullet and Turret Cameras. These are your workhorses for general surveillance, ideal for mounting high on the corners of your home to create overlapping fields of view.
  • The Indoor Observers: Indoor and Pan-Tilt Cameras. For checking in on family and pets. For these, prioritize physical privacy shutters as a non-negotiable feature.
  • The Placement Playbook: Always think with a “burglar s-eye view.” Cover all primary entry points. Mount cameras high (8-10 feet) and angled down. And always be mindful of your neighbors’ privacy.

Frequently Asked Questions (FAQ) about Choosing a Security Camera

1. What is the single most important feature to look for in a camera in 2025? AI Object Detection. The ability to differentiate between people, vehicles, and animals is the feature that transforms a camera from an annoying motion detector into an intelligent security tool.

2. How much internet speed do I need for my cameras? For cloud-based cameras, your upload speed is what matters. A good rule of thumb is to have at least 2-4 Mbps of dedicated upload speed available per camera. If you have slow internet, a local NVR system is a far better choice.

3. Do I have to pay a monthly fee for my camera to work? No. All cameras will provide a live view and basic motion alerts for free. However, if you choose a cloud-based camera, you will need to pay a monthly subscription fee to be able to record, save, and review video clips. If you choose a local storage system, recording is free.

4. What’s the difference between a full security system and just having a few cameras? Cameras are a tool for surveillance and verification. A full security system is a tool for detection and emergency response. A camera can show you a break-in is happening, but a monitored alarm system is what automatically dispatches the police on your behalf.

5. Can my security cameras be hacked? Yes, any internet-connected device is a potential target. The most critical steps you can take to protect yourself are to: 1) Choose a reputable brand that provides regular security updates, 2) Use a long, strong, and unique password for your account, and 3) Enable Two-Factor Authentication (2FA).
